John Milton was blind and poor when he wrote Paradise Lost (1658-63), published 1667.

https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/John_Milton#Paradise_Lost

https://gamefaqs.gamespot.com/a/user_image/8/5/3/AABQgxAAEJ1V.jpg
Milton Dictating to His Daughter, Henry Fuseli (1794)

"Milton's magnum opus, the blank-verse epic poem Paradise Lost, was composed by the blind and impoverished Milton from 1658 to 1664 (first edition), with small but significant revisions published in 1674 (second edition). As a blind poet, Milton dictated his verse to a series of aides in his employ. It has been argued that the poem reflects his personal despair at the failure of the Revolution yet affirms an ultimate optimism in human potential. Some literary critics have argued that Milton encoded many references to his unyielding support for the "Good Old Cause""

Thunderbirds is a popular marionette TV series from the 60s.
The first episode was originally 25 minutes, but after seeing it the producers decided that it needed to be 50 minutes.
They could only produce 3 minutes at a good day, so they built multiple sets to be able to produce more sequences faster.
This turned it into the most expensive TV series at its time.
After its first season of 26 episodes, they decided to produce a full feature movie at the same time as the second season.
It was a success in over 50 countries, but they couldnt find any American publisher.
They felt that they couldnt continue without American support, so season 2 was cancelled after 6 episodes and a movie. A second movie was made some years later.
Reruns were always popular, and one in the early 90s was extra popular, with talk about a liveaction movie.
ITC Entertainment decided to ride that popular wave and bought the rights for an American adaption that they gave to Fox Kids in 94.
Fox kids cut it down to 20 minutes per episode, killing character development, because they thought kids couldnt concentrate longer.
All deaths, injuries and smoking got censored. Some stories got totally rewritten.
They used 4 voice actors that didnt change anything between characters. One character had two different voices in the same episode. It felt rushed.
14 episodes were made, only 7 aired... once!
Some episodes got a VHS release... with a different voice work. Same actors reading the same script more professionally.
ITC didnt give up after the failure, and decided to copy what kids looked at at the time... Power Rangers!
Turbocharged Thunderbirds had two cool liveaction teenagers in a space station discover Thunder Planet, where they communicated with and helped the Thunderbirds team fight the evil CGI villain.
It was... bad. At least they aired all 13 episodes. Strangely it got a rerun in Japan in the late 2000.

There is an American breed of horse called the Tennessee Walking horse. Its prize gait is considered to be a fault in other breeds. OK, all I know about horses is hold on to the saddle so I could so easily be wrong but are the majority of horse people wrong?

Overstriding
If you watch a TWH performing a flat walk, it will look like he is hitting his front feet with his back. This is the desired gait! While in most breeds it would be considered a fault, the TWH should slide his back feet directly behind his front feet in the same track in what they call overstride. You can see it below in the slow motion clip.

A man was once saved by a sea lion.
During a suicide attempt, a man by the name of Kevin Hines survived jumping off the Golden Gate bridge. However, during his jump, he had broken his back thus causing him to drown. A nearby sea lion witnessed this and swam beneath the man to keep him afloat until coast guards arrived.
